Ardo is seeking a Multi Skilled Engineer in Ashford, UK, offering a salary of £58,000. The role involves maintaining and improving production systems in a fast-paced environment.

Key responsibilities include:

  • Fault finding on PLCs and mechanical drives
  • Working closely with production teams
  • Driving continuous improvement

Candidates should have:

  • A completed UK engineering apprenticeship
  • 5 years’ experience
  • Strong fault-finding skills

Experience in food manufacturing is highly desirable, alongside relevant certifications.
